MAPBOX REACT NATIVE - 返回时主屏幕透明度的 Android bug

问题描述 投票:0回答:1

Mapbox版本 31.10.1

@rnmapbox/地图版本 31.10.1

平台 安卓

错误视频链接

我尝试过:

更改背景颜色 更改并放置 navigation.navigate('Home') 而不是 goBack 更改标题透明度并为其添加颜色 重要提示:该错误仅存在于 android 版本中,在调试模式下它运行良好(仅适用于某些 Android,而不是全部)

react-native mapbox mapbox-gl-js mapbox-gl mapbox-android
1个回答
0
投票
import React, { useRef } from 'react';
import Mapbox from '@rnmapbox/maps';
import {View} from "react-native";

Mapbox.setAccessToken('YOUR_MAPBOX_ACCESS_TOKEN');

const Map = () => {
  const camera = useRef<Mapbox.Camera>(null);
  const map = useRef<Mapbox.MapView>(null);

  const zoomLevel = 10;

  return (
    <View>
        <Mapbox.MapView
          ref={map}
          styleURL="mapbox://styles/mapbox/light-v11"
          projection={'globe'}
          logoEnabled={false}
          attributionEnabled={false}
          scaleBarEnabled={false}>
          <Mapbox.Camera ref={camera} zoomLevel={zoomLevel} animationMode={'flyTo'} animationDuration={2000} />
        </Mapbox.MapView>
    </View>
  );
};
© www.soinside.com 2019 - 2024. All rights reserved.